Hi, all. It is a good idea to build a guest server with basic all around
apps and then clone this basic server to other guest of the same
distribution, in my case FC4. Then for each clone, I would be able to add
specific apps to it.

For this matter, I could not find enough information to try. It seems like
for Gentoo distribution http://www.gentoo.org/doc/en/vserver-howto.xml shows
that you can tar the whole guest server and then reuse this tarball.

I also found vserver-copy and read the man page and tried this on my
configured guest server. I got the following error trying to copy my lanweb
FC4 guest server to a newtest guest server:

vserver-copy -v lanweb/ newtest
I: vserver-copy: called on abc-25 at Tue Oct 18 12:28:25 PDT 2005
newtest
E: vserver-copy: Vserver file "/etc/vservers/lanweb/.conf" does not exist

Coudl somebody tell me what .conf file and where/how to configure/find it?
Is it the same file with /etc/vservers/lanweb/lanweb.conf file. Currently, I
disabled/do not have this lanweb.conf file.
In the man page, it also mention about /etc/vservers/vserver.conf and with
my current settings, I don't have this file either.

Could someone give me some information regarding all of these .conf files?
